Itinerary in the beautiful Bratislava

Written by Maria Siritzidou 



Bratislava... a miniature city compared to its neighbors but so remarkable as it is a budget option, ideal for all seasons while offering good food, nightlife, many cultural shows and various activities.

The capital of Slovakia with a population of around 500,000 is located on the banks of the Danube River and borders Austria and Hungary. It has been a member of the European Union since 2004.

This city is full of life as it has many universities and therefore many students. Get lost in the streets of its unique architectural buildings in its Old Town.

The number of its museums is also large. Bratislava is famous for its Slovak Philharmonic Orchestra. Also impressive is the Opera House, a neo-renaissance building that opened in 1886.

Its castle dominates imposingly on an isolated hill of the small Carpathians above the Danube. It was founded in the 10th century and formed the nucleus around which Bratislava developed. The view from the castle is unique.

The cathedral of S.Martin is a jewel for the city. This 15th century Gothic cathedral is dedicated to Agios Sotiras.

We also admired the UFO observation deck an observation deck on the SNP bridge at a height of 95 meters and with an amazing view of the city. There is also a restaurant for a culinary experience.


The Blue Church of St. Elizabeth is another a jewel for the city. It was built in the Art Nouveau style at the beginning of the 20th century and is notable for the blue color of its facade.

Walking in the historic center of the city we also encountered many bronze statues. Schone Naci was a famous eccentric who lived here in the first half of the 20th century.Rubberneck(Camil) is also known and watches the world from a well.


The city also has a remarkable zoo that specializes in breeding endangered animal species.

Finally, the night life of the city is one of the best as it has many bars and young scenes in the Old Town. You can of course enjoy a cruise on the Danube and admire the city from the river.

Bratislava wins you over at first glance. The city that has it all. It is worth visiting even once.
